March 13, 2024

Seeger Weiss is pleased to announce that the firm was named one of The Legal 500 Top Product Liability, Mass Tort, and Class Action Firms. Co-founder Chris Seeger was also named to The Legal 500 Plaintiff Hall of Fame. These esteemed recognitions showcase Seeger Weiss’ and Chris Seeger’s unwavering dedication to ensuring corporate responsibility and justice for consumers.

The Legal 500 remarked that “Seeger Weiss is one of the top plaintiffs’ firms in the country. What sets them apart from others is a combination of litigation skills and a keen sense of how to get a deal done when there is a chance to settle mass tort litigation.” They continued, “they fight for their clients, are unafraid of trial, and are unusually good on the legal issues that often derail otherwise talented plaintiffs’ lawyers. They are pragmatically oriented toward getting the best result for their clients and are leaders of the plaintiffs’ bar, commanding respect on all sides.”

On behalf of Chris Seeger, they praised his deal-making saying he is “one of the absolute best in the country at getting the parties to the negotiating table and getting a deal done.”

The Legal 500 top firm recognition follows a strict criterion and highlights firms that have displayed unwavering dedication to their clients and extensive success in the courtroom. The Legal 500 Hall of Fame highlights individuals who have received constant praise from their clients for continued excellence. The Hall of Fame showcases to clients the law firm partners who are at the pinnacle of the profession.
